Block

#20,093,091
Block Number
20,093,091 @ 11/13/2024, 24:53:40
Status
Finalized
ID
0x013298a3bba56821d9d4eeea61edfff85d00473dd3060b4c7fc3c117eeaf472f
Transactions
Gas Used
593798/40000000 (1.48% Used)
Total Score
1,960,737,327 (+101)
Rewards
2.39 VTHO